Abstract

An air-conditioning apparatus includes a intermediate heat exchangers operating as a condenser or an evaporator and allows each intermediate heat exchanger to exchange heat between a refrigerant heated or cooled in a refrigeration cycle on a heat source side and a heat transfer medium flowing through a heat transfer medium circuit on a use side such that heat energy produced on the heat source side is transmitted to use side heat exchangers. A controller calculates the heat transfer medium temperature difference between a heat transfer medium inlet and outlet temperatures. When a detected value of a heat transfer medium temperature detecting device deviates from a predetermined range, the controller changes the target heat transfer medium temperature difference and controls a heat transfer medium flow control device, such that the heat transfer medium temperature difference reaches the changed target heat transfer medium temperature difference.
